“…Experiments are needed to tease apart the effect of leaf shelters on colonisation, survivorship, feeding, and growth rate of the inhabitants. Most likely, the relative influence of natural enemies, abiotic factors, and leaf quality may depend on shelter type (e.g., leaf rolls vs. leaf ties) (Marquis et al, 2022).…”
